Abstract:The very neutron-deficient isotope 102 Cd was produced in the reaction 50 Cr( 56 Fe, 2p2n) 102 Cd at 195 MeV and was identified using the Daresbury recoil separator. A pure γ -ray spectrum belonging to the de-excitation of the excited states of 102 Cd was obtained in-beam. Twenty γ -ray lines were identified, ten of them for the first time.
